Reporting Period: 2016
Environmental Metrics
Total Carbon Emissions:55,630 tCO2e
Scope 1 Emissions:4,940 tCO2e
Scope 2 Emissions:12,330 tCO2e
Scope 3 Emissions:38,360 tCO2e
Renewable Energy Share:42%
Total Energy Consumption:55,696 MWh
Water Consumption:77,967 m3
Waste Generated:Not disclosed
Carbon Intensity:5.9 tCO2e per employee

Environmental Achievements
- Reduced electricity consumption at 3DS Paris Campus by 3.7% between 2015 and 2016.
- 42% of total electricity consumption from renewable energy at 3DS Paris Campus.
- 100% of WEEE recycled according to environmental standards.
